TXS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2023 in Review

4 of the 6,860 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Texas Capital Texas Equity Index ETF (TXS) for Q4 2023, worth a combined $529K.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 4 funds opened new TXS posit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 0 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.

The largest buyer was U.S. Capital Wealth Advisors, opening a new position worth an estimated $282K.
